Terese Mason Pierre is a writer and editor whose poetry, fiction, and non-fiction have appeared in such publications as The Walrus, The Puritan, Room, Fantasy Magazine, and Quill & Quire. Her work has been shortlisted for the bpNichol Chapbook Award and nominated for the Rhysling Award, and she is the co-editor-in-chief of Augur Magazine. Terese lives and works in Toronto.
